Just like Norton Commander, AB Commander is a dual-panel file manager that you can use to work with two different folders at the same time, side by side, and perform operations with files and folders quickly and efficiently. Unlike the old good Norton Commander for MS-DOS, AB Commander is a true 32-/64-bit application, that fully supports long file names, shell extensions, context menus, drag-and-drop, and more.

If you are used to the keyboard shortcuts of Norton Commander (F6 to copy files, F^ to move them, etc), AB Commander offers a compatibility option that enabled such shortcuts, in addition to the regular keyboard combinations used by Windows programs (Ctrl+C, etc.)
